    Entering production in the autumn of 1942: the Beule (Bump) Bf-109G-6 remained one of the Luftwaffe's work-horses for the remainder of the war. The Bf-109G-6/R6 variant shown here was a 'destroyer' [Zerstӧrer} designed to attack heavy bomber aircraft such as the B-17 and B-24. To fit it for such a role, the aircraft carried an additional pair of MG 151/20 cannon under its wings.

    [​IMG]

    Messerschmitt Bf-109G-6/R6 [​IMG]

    • TYPE: Single-seat heavy fighter aircraft
    • ENGINE: One 1,475 hp Daimler-Benz DB605AM liquid-cooled inverted-vee engine
    • WEIGHT: Empty 5,893lb (2,673 kg) Maximum 7,491 lb (3,398 kg)
    • DIMENSIONS: Wingspan 32 ft 6½ in (9.91 m) Length 29 ft ½in (8.84 m) Height 8 ft 2½in (2.50 m)
    • ARMAMENT: One 30 mm MK 108 cannon, two 20 mm MG 151/20 cannon and two 13 mm MG 131 machine guns
    • PERFORMANCE: Maximum speed 372 mph (599 km/h) at 9,840 ft (2,999m) Maximum range 620 miles (998 km) Service ceiling 37,890 ft (11,549 m)

    The Me109G6R6 was far from ideal as a bomber interceptor. It's in line engine was much more vulnerable to return fire than the radial that powered the Fw190 and it could not be armoured as heavily as the sturmbock 190. I am not sure the 30mm NK 108 was a standard fit. I thought a 20mm MG 151 was more common in the nose. Not sure how the gun convergence worked with on x 30mm and two wing mounted 20,mm.

    As noted the FW 190 had a bubble canopy from early on. I don't think it's been mentioned that in the later marks the 109 did have a, more or less, bubble canopy. It was called the "Galland hood" but Galland didn't have anything to do with it.

    The G-6 version of the ME 109 was the most produced version of the whole line but really, it was kind of a dog. It was slower than almost all of its competition. The later G series and K versions were quite a bit faster. Once you put those extra cannon on it was easy meat for opposing fighters-especially when flown by semi-trained youngsters.

    The interesting thing about the Me's engine was that it had comparable horsepower to its British and American competition but in a noticeably smaller package.

    The German engineers working on the jet engines got around some of the heat issues by designing the compressor blades so that they had a hole lengthways through them that ducted the heat away. This gave them a much lengthened service life, all of 24 hours. Service life was also extended by teaching the pilots to leave the throttles alone after takeoff. Jaming the throttles all over the place, such as you'd do with a piston-engine fighter shortened engine life considerably.

    Which leads to the fact that transitioning from 350-400 mph aircraft to one that flew 500+ mph was more difficult than it seemed. I get the impression that it was harder for the "old hares" than for the newer pilots.
